Completely rebuilt first-year Honda Interceptor. Started as a project with my son and for my son, but I soon realized this was WAY too much bike for a beginner. The V4 is very torquey and powerful.
Everything that was replaceable was changed. What was done: Rebuilt carbs, checked and cleaned valves, Spiegler brake lines, Shindy master brake cylinder, brake rotors, new starter, brand new spark units (these are awesome), LED turn signals, Magazi billet mirrors, new Delkevic exhausts and more! This bike was stripped all the way down and every nut and bolt checked and replaced where needed. Also added Air-Tech fairings. A gunner seat also comes with the bike (not shown). It's fun to watch people look at this bike and try to identify it. This bike is essentially brand new and needs nothing except someone ready to ride. |

Miguel Duhamel to Ride for Lightning-Barracuda at Le Mans FIM e-Power/TTXGP Race
Wed, 05 Sep 2012Miguel Duhamel is returning to action to race in the FIM e-Power International Championship for Lightning Motorcycles. The five-time Daytona 200 winner will ride the Lightning Barracuda electric motorcycle for the joint FIM and TTXGP race at Le Mans , and Motorcycle.com had a role in setting up the connection. The topic of a rider for Le Mans came up during the preparations for Associate Editor Troy Siahaan‘s exclusive test of the Lightning race bike last month.
